For Whom the Dell Tolls: Data Breach Affects 49 Million Customers

SecureWorld News

Dell, one of the world's largest technology companies, has just disclosed a major data breach that may have compromised the personal information of tens of millions of current and former customers. The breach went undetected for several months before finally being discovered in early 2023.

McLaren Health Care revealed that a data breach impacted 2.2 million people

Security Affairs

McLaren Health Care (McLaren) experienced a data breach that compromised the sensitive personal information of approximately 2.2 McLaren Health Care (McLaren) disclosed a data breach that occurred between late July and August. The security breach exposed the sensitive personal information of 2,192,515 people.
